To judge a Booke you have to look inside, as
a cover is only an inkling of the true treasure!
I am but a drowning man, gasping for Truth
as if my life depended on it... and to me, the
Truth is a Sacred Cow, but all that I can see
around me, are people who want Hamburger!
The hardest Truth for Man to see, is the one
that stares back... from the other side of the
looking glass... as it is far easier to deny that
Truth that one is no longer young and athletic,
than it is to except that reality... is conflicting
with the mortality of life; and I am older, but
not yet old... just a half truth... not quite a lie,
one for mid life... how so very human this is!
